在数字化转型的浪潮中,企业越来越依赖数据驱动决策。而指标系统作为数据驱动的核心工具之一,其设计与实现的效率直接影响企业的数据利用能力。本文将深入探讨指标系统的高效设计与实现方法,为企业和个人提供实用的指导。
什么是指标系统?
指标系统是一种通过定义、收集、分析和展示关键业务指标(KPIs)来帮助企业监控和优化运营的系统。它能够将复杂的业务数据转化为直观的指标,帮助管理层快速理解业务状态并做出决策。
指标系统的组成
- 指标定义:明确需要监控的业务指标,例如收入、成本、转化率等。
- 数据收集:通过数据埋点、数据库查询等方式获取相关数据。
- 数据处理:对收集到的数据进行清洗、计算和转换,确保数据的准确性和一致性。
- 指标展示:通过可视化工具将指标以图表、仪表盘等形式展示出来。
- 预警与反馈:设置阈值和预警规则,当指标偏离预期时触发 alerts,并提供改进建议。
指标系统设计的三大原则
1. 业务导向原则
指标系统的设计必须以业务目标为导向。企业需要明确自身的战略目标,并根据目标设计相应的指标体系。例如,电商企业可能关注转化率、客单价等指标,而制造业可能更关注生产效率和成本控制。
关键点:
- 确保指标与业务目标高度相关。
- 避免过度关注技术指标,而忽视业务价值。
2. 数据驱动原则
指标系统的核心是数据,因此设计时需要确保数据的准确性和完整性。数据来源应明确,数据采集和处理过程应标准化,以避免数据偏差。
关键点:
- 确保数据来源的可靠性和一致性。
- 使用数据质量管理工具对数据进行清洗和验证。
3. 可扩展性原则
随着业务的发展,指标系统需要具备灵活性和可扩展性。企业可能需要新增指标、调整阈值或优化数据展示方式,因此系统设计应预留足够的扩展空间。
关键点:
- 采用模块化设计,便于后续功能的扩展和维护。
- 使用灵活的数据建模方法,适应业务变化。
指标系统的高效实现方法
1. 选择合适的工具和技术
实现高效的指标系统需要选择合适的技术栈和工具。以下是一些常用的技术和工具:
- 数据采集工具:如 Apache Kafka、Flume 等,用于实时或批量数据采集。
- 数据存储技术:如 Apache Hadoop、Apache Spark、InfluxDB 等,适用于不同规模和类型的数据存储。
- 数据处理框架:如 Apache Flink、Apache Airflow 等,用于数据的清洗、计算和转换。
- 可视化工具:如 Tableau、Power BI、 Grafana 等,用于指标的可视化展示。
关键点:
- 根据业务需求选择工具,避免盲目追求最新技术。
- 确保工具的兼容性和集成性,便于后续维护。
2. 数据建模与标准化
数据建模是指标系统设计的重要环节。通过建立统一的数据模型,可以确保数据的标准化和一致性,为后续的指标计算和展示打下坚实基础。
关键点:
- 定义统一的数据字典,确保数据命名和含义的一致性。
- 使用维度建模方法,将数据按业务维度进行组织。
3. 自动化数据处理
自动化是提升指标系统效率的重要手段。通过自动化数据处理,可以减少人工干预,提高数据处理的效率和准确性。
关键点:
- 使用自动化工作流工具(如 Apache Airflow)进行数据处理任务的自动化。
- 配置自动化监控和预警机制,及时发现和处理数据异常。
4. 实时与准实时指标计算
随着业务对实时数据需求的增加,指标系统的实现需要支持实时或准实时的指标计算。这可以通过流处理技术(如 Apache Flink)来实现。
关键点:
- 根据业务需求选择合适的实时处理技术。
- 确保实时计算的延迟在可接受范围内。
5. 可视化与用户界面设计
指标系统的最终目的是将数据转化为直观的可视化形式,供用户查看和分析。因此,可视化设计的优劣直接影响用户体验。
关键点:
- 使用直观的图表类型(如柱状图、折线图、仪表盘)展示指标。
- 根据用户需求设计个性化的仪表盘,提供多维度的数据视角。
指标系统的应用价值
1. 提升决策效率
指标系统能够将复杂的业务数据转化为直观的指标,帮助管理层快速理解业务状态并做出决策,从而提升决策效率。
2. 优化业务流程
通过监控关键指标,企业可以发现业务流程中的瓶颈和问题,并及时进行优化,从而提高整体运营效率。
3. 支持数据驱动文化
指标系统的建设能够推动企业内部形成数据驱动的文化,鼓励员工基于数据而非直觉做出决策。
指标系统的未来发展趋势
1. 智能化
未来的指标系统将更加智能化,能够自动识别异常、预测趋势并提供建议。这将大大提升指标系统的主动性和智能化水平。
2. 多维度数据融合
随着企业数据来源的多样化,指标系统需要能够整合多维度数据,提供更全面的业务洞察。
3. 低代码化
低代码开发工具的普及将使得指标系统的搭建更加简单快捷,降低技术门槛,让更多业务人员能够参与指标系统的建设。
总结
指标系统的高效设计与实现是企业数据驱动转型的重要一步。通过明确业务目标、选择合适的工具和技术、优化数据处理流程以及提升可视化效果,企业可以构建一个高效、灵活且易于扩展的指标系统。这不仅能够提升企业的决策效率,还能为企业创造更大的业务价值。
如果您对指标系统的建设感兴趣,可以申请试用相关工具,了解更多实践案例和解决方案:申请试用。
通过本文的介绍,相信您已经对指标系统的高效设计与实现有了更深入的理解。希望这些方法能够为您的业务带来实际的帮助!
申请试用&下载资料
点击袋鼠云官网申请免费试用:
https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:
https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:
https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:
https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:
https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:
https://www.dtstack.com/resources/1004/?src=bbs
免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。